编写Python代码以实现数据转化: importpandasaspdfromdocximportDocument# 读取Excel数据data=pd.read_excel('data.xlsx')# 创建Word文档doc=Document()# 添加标题doc.add_heading('转化结果',level=1)# 添加数据表格table=doc.add_table(rows=1,cols=len(data.columns))hdr_cells=table.rows[0].cellsfori,coli...
可以使用Python将Excel数据转换为Word文档。 要将Excel数据转换为Word文档,你可以使用Python的openpyxl库来读取Excel文件,并使用python-docx库来创建和编辑Word文档。以下是一个简要的步骤和示例代码: 步骤 安装所需库: bash pip install openpyxl python-docx 读取Excel数据: 使用openpyxl库加载Excel文件,并读取所需的...
sheet.ncols sheet页的有效列数 sheet.row_values(0) 返回Excel中对应sheet页的第一行的值,以数组返回 sheet.cell_value(row, col) 返回某一个单元格的值 python-docx模块:主要操作Word文档,如:表格,段落等相关,相关内容如下所示: Document word的文档对象,代表整个word文档 doc.sections[0] 获取章节 doc.add...
先安装好了python环境,pip安装所需要的包,然后就可以写代码了 importnltkfromrake_nltkimportRakeimportopenpyxlfromdocximportDocument# 下载必要的数据,下载了第一次之后就可以注释了# nltk.download('punkt')# nltk.download('stopwords')# 定义关键字提取函数defextract_keywords(text):r=Rake(stopwords=nltk.corpus....
start_row =2end_row =2# 循环 把Excel第一列值一样的选中复制到word中whileTrue:ifsheet.Cells(start_row,1).value ='':print('finish')breakifsheet.Cells(end_row +1,1).value == tn: end_row +=1else:print(tn) word.Selection.InsertAfter('\n%s\n'% tn) ...
# 生成最终需要的word文件名 title =f'{order_num_title}-{supplier}-{total_num}-{info_title}-{time}-验货报告' print(title) 通过上面的代码,我们就成功的从Excel中提取出来数据,这样Excel部分就结束了,接下来进行word的填表啦,由于这里我们默认读取的word是.docx...
1.Excel基础数据: 2.运行我们编译好的python程序,生成Word文档(通过pyinstaller将.py打包成为.exe程序): 3.查看自动生成的Word文档: 一、整体思路: 编程语言:Python3 开发工具:VsCode(推荐,开源、轻量,Pycharm也可以) 开发环境:Win10(64) 8G I5-4代 利用python关键库如下: openpyxl:对Excel表格的sheet、行、列...
步骤一、excel的另存为".pdf", 步骤二、将PDF文件,转存为.docx 由于小鱼的电脑没有pdf,所以就不演示另存为word了 但是pdf转换word有一个弊端,就是默认情况下,转换页数有限制,这也就是资本家割韭菜的原因。 2.2 自动转换 小屌丝:韭…菜… 小鱼:咋的,不让当韭菜,还不习惯了?
pandas.read_excel():读取Excel文件并将其转换为DataFrame。Document():创建一个新的Word文档对象。doc.add_paragraph():将每一行的数据作为段落添加到Word文档中。doc.save():保存Word文档。4. 运行代码 将上述代码保存为一个Python脚本(例如excel_to_word.py),然后运行它。运行后,Excel文件中的数据将被...